    Default Re: Is there a name for raw vegans?

    A raw vegan is called a "raw vegan".

    A raw vegan is a type of "raw foodist", but a raw foodist is not necessarily a vegan. Milk, eggs, fish etc can be eaten raw, but those things are not vegan.

    It's like, rock is a type of music, but music is not necessarily rock.
